engine speed too high 200 1993

the short answer is yes.
if coolant got as far as your air box if i were you i would flush my engine a few times its likely you have residual water in you lower end which will wear engine bearings out fast. bearings must ride on a film of oil to stay cool and lubricated. even small amounts of water negates this.

as for the iac being damaged it is possible and i would also change my engine coolant temperature sensor with a new bosch one

the ohm test for amm is not conclusive and effective. i have seen quite a few that looked good, tested good and did not work right
